Mold Restoration in Fort Lauderdale, FL
Mold restoration services involve the removal and cleanup of mold growth within residential properties, helping to restore a safe and healthy living environment. These projects typically address areas affected by moisture issues, such as bathrooms, basements, attics, or walls where mold spores have developed. Property owners often seek mold restoration after discovering visible mold, experiencing musty odors, or noticing health symptoms related to mold exposure. The process includes thorough inspection, containment to prevent spread, removal of contaminated materials, and cleaning of surfaces to eliminate mold spores.
Homeowners interested in mold restoration usually want to understand the scope of the affected areas, the types of materials that may need removal, and the steps involved in restoring their property. It’s important to consider the extent of mold growth, underlying moisture sources, and any potential health risks. Proper assessment and professional remediation can help prevent future mold problems, ensuring the property remains safe and comfortable for residents.

Mold Restoration Questions
What causes mold growth in properties? Mold develops in areas with moisture and poor ventilation, often due to leaks, humidity, or water intrusion.
How can mold damage be identified? Signs include visible mold patches, musty odors, and water stains on walls or ceilings.
What types of mold are commonly found in homes? Common types include Aspergillus, Penicillium, and Stachybotrys (black mold).
What areas are most vulnerable to mold issues? Bathrooms, basements, kitchens, and areas around leaks or condensation are especially prone to mold growth.
